Summary of the invention
The present invention is to solve well-known technique and provide a kind of high-performance water-based epoxy anti-corrosion iron oxide red bottom
The construction method of paint.
The present invention is adopted the technical scheme that solve well-known technique: a kind of high-performance water-based ring
The construction method of oxygen anti-corrosion iron oxide red primer is suitable for anti-corrosion of metal and uses, comprising the following steps:
(1) substrate surface treatment: the removing surface of metalwork is clean, the greasy dirt and floating rust on surface are removed, and paint gold
Metal surface treatment fluid;
(2) it the construction of priming paint: has brushed after metal surface treating liquid after 2-4 hours, after liquid to be processed parches completely, by nothing
Poor flower aqueous priming paint host agent and curing agent carry out slaking reaction, reaction 15 after ratio is mixed evenly according to the specified ratio
After minute, the surface of metalwork brush or spraying application, construction times are no less than twice, and every time interval time is 6
Hour or more;
(3) construction of finishing coat: the priming paint to metal surface in (3) on inspection, after being completely dried, and conserve 12 hours, so
The coating of finishing coat is carried out afterwards, and finishing coat construction technology is identical as the technique of priming paint in (2), while the finishing coat prepared should be in 2 hours
It is finished;
(4) maintain and safeguard: after completion in (3), maintenance can come into operation after 7 days, wherein if supporting when temperature is lower
Protect the time just can be used after a week.
In the present invention, the infinite colored aqueous priming paint host agent and curing agent two component first after mixing, then plus on a small quantity
Water, can construction usage after being again stirring for uniformly.
In the present invention, the primer base, spraying when, can according to viscosity size appropriate adjustment, be added appropriate clear water into
Row is adjusted, and water addition ratio example controls between 0-10%, and the priming paint prepared should be finished in 2 hours.
In the present invention, the construction method, weather humidity be 80% or rainy day stop constructing immediately.
